Draughton is a small, rural civil parish in North Yorkshire, England, set among rolling agricultural countryside with the patchwork of drystone walls and hedgerows typical of the region. The parish enjoys open views towards nearby hills and is popular with walkers and those seeking a quieter pace of life away from larger towns.
Historically the settlement grew as an agricultural community and that character still shapes local life: stone farmhouses, working fields and a modest population define its economy and social rhythms. Community activity tends to centre on village amenities and occasional local events, while residents commonly rely on nearby market towns for shops, services and rail or road connections. The area’s long-settled landscape also means there are often visible historic features in field patterns and older buildings that hint at a medieval past.
